Kolkata domestic airport

Hi,

I am travelling from Ahmedabad to Kolkata and then flying down from Kolkata to Dhaka and was wondering how far is the domestic terminal from the international terminal (in minutes) and if somebody had experience with baggege wait, immigration wait etc. I only have 1 hour between the flights and wanted to check if I can make it to the international terminal.

Baggage release at the airport is slow - so the less number of check-in luggage you have, the better. Once you land at Kolkata, somehow try to inform your onward flight service desk about your arrival. Or better if you can inform them in advance about your arrival schedule. You are expected to report 2-3 hours before international flight.

it is very very risky.!
you baggage arival shall take at least 15 minutes.
morever one cannot be sure about timely arrival of flights specially with weather during monsoon.
as a thumb rule, there should be atleast 3-4 hours cnnecting time between two domestic flights.
since yours is a international flight safely 5-6 hours gap should be there.
